Using the Standard Message
Form
The default setting for the Workgroup/Corporate
installation is to use Microsoft Outlook Rich Text as the mail
format and the standard Outlook e-mail editor, shown as below. The
Formatting toolbar is unavailable when you're in the To, Cc, and
Subject lines but available when you're typing your message. This
toolbar, by the way, will be a little different if you're using HTML
mail format, and it will be unavailable if you're typing your
message using Plain Text format.
Tips: The default mail format for the Internet
Only installation is Plain Text using the standard message editor.
You can change to Word as the e-mail editor and select either HTML
or Microsoft Outlook Rich Text as the format

Selecting Microsoft
Word as Your Mail Editor
If you prefer, you can use Microsoft Word to compose a new
message or to read, reply to, or forward a message. By choosing Word
as your mail editor, you can incorporate tables, formulas, and
fields in your message and use Word's entire array of formatting
features when composing a message.
